Building Inspection Commission approves rule changes, creates —Client Services— subcommittee

Building Inspection Commission · October 20, 2021

Summary

The commission unanimously approved amendments to its rules (removing an obsolete court-reporter reference, renumbering a blank procedure and adding 'task forces') and voted to name a new subcommittee 'Client Services' with a mission to improve plan check, inspection, and technology services.

The Building Inspection Commission voted unanimously to adopt amendments to its rules and bylaws at the Oct. 2021 meeting, approving changes that included deleting a section referring to court reporters, renumbering a formatting error in the procedures, and adding the term "task forces" to section 2.05 to clarify subordinate-body appointments.
